4.3.3 Removing a heel wedge
INFORMATION
The heel wedge has a tendency to rotate during removal. Pulling the heel wedge in the direction
of rotation helps make the removal easier.
• Push on the medial or lateral side of the heel wedge with your finger to free it from the mating
stop (Fig. 3, Pos. K) on the attachment spring (Fig. 3, Pos. D).
• After the heel wedge is partially free grab it by the respective lateral or medial side and pull it
free from the prosthetic foot.
4.4  Selecting and Adjusting the Functional Ring
The 1C62 Triton Harmony® is delivered as a complete foot assembly. The stiffness category of the
functional ring is synchronized with the weight category of the foot assembly. If during walking too
much compression of the functional ring is observed, an exchange to a stiffer functional ring can be
done. If the patient does not reach a sufficient vacuum level, a softer functional ring should be used.
NOTICE
Function loss as a result of improper use. The Functional Ring may only be selected/adjusted
by prosthetists that have been authorized by Otto Bock.
4.4.1 Selecting the right Functional Ring
Use the following selection table to select the right Functional Ring. The Functional Ring version
is marked on the intake valve receiver (Fig. 7).

Please note that the recommendations do not necessarily represent the optimal selection for the pa-
tient. When deviating from the selection data, the Functional Ring with the highest possible stiffness
should be selected that nevertheless still creates a sufficient vacuum. Otto Bock recommends that a
vacuum of approx. 500 mbar (15 inHg) or more should be reached within 50 steps with the prosthesis.
If the patient feels like they are "bottoming out", a stiffer Functional Ring should be used. If the
pump does not reach a sufficient vacuum level, a softer Functional Ring should be used.
4.4.2 Changing the Functional Ring
1. Remove the foothshell (see Section 4.2.1)
2. Loosen the retaining screw on the distal end of the aluminum housing (Fig. 2, item E) by use of
an allen wrench (6 mm). Remove the screw (Fig. 6, Step 1). This can be done from the bottom
or optionally by inserting the T-handle allen wrench (included in scope of delivery) through the
hole in the top of the pyramid.
